Information and Care Sheet for the Wood Frog

The Wood frog (Rana sylvatica) has a broad North American distribution, extending from the southern Appalachians to the boreal forest. Adult wood frogs are usually brown, tan, or rust colored, and usually have a dark eye mask. Individual frogs are capable of varying their color. The underparts of wood frogs are pale with a yellow or green cast. These frogs can actually freeze themselves completely solid and then unthaw as the temperature warms.

Size of a Wood Frog

Wood frogs range from 2 to 3 inches in length. Females are larger than males.

Feeding a Wood Frog

The Wood Frog feeds on a variety of smaller insects. These insects include crickets, mealworms, earthworms and even small grasshoppers or moths.

Caging Requirements for a Wood Frog

Housing/Habitat: In the wild Wood Frogs do not move far from their home area but they will still require a fair bit of space in captivity to move. A 20 gallon aquarium should be the minimum size for one or two Wood Frogs. In the wild the Wood Frog lives on soil so that or peat moss will work well in captivity. Bark chips would also be acceptable as a substrate. Wood Frogs will need a sufficient amount of plants in their habitat so that they can hide when they are scared.

Temperature: Since Wood Frogs come from cooler areas of the world the daytime temperature should remain about 75 degrees F. At night the temperature should drop to about 65 degrees F to 70 degrees F.

Lighting: These frogs will require a fair bit of UVB light during the daytime.
